What is the California Small Business Broker Checklist?
The California Small Business Broker Checklist is a crucial document designed for brokers submitting new business groups to UnitedHealthcare. Its primary purpose is to streamline the submission process for small business employer applications, ensuring that all necessary information is organized and complete. Adhering to this checklist is vital for efficient processing, allowing brokers to avoid unnecessary delays.
This checklist incorporates essential components like the unitedhealthcare small business form, which enables brokers to submit accurate and compliant documentation quickly.

Who Needs the California Small Business Broker Checklist?
The California Small Business Broker Checklist is essential for various stakeholders. It primarily targets small business brokers who represent companies with 1-50 employees seeking to enroll with UnitedHealthcare. Additionally, this form is crucial for those ensuring compliance with eligibility criteria for submission.
Understanding who must use this checklist helps brokers and businesses align their efforts effectively, ensuring that all parties are informed and compliant with UnitedHealthcare requirements.

Who is eligible to use the California Small Business Broker Checklist?
The California Small Business Broker Checklist is primarily designed for brokers who assist small business owners in California with submitting applications to UnitedHealthcare. Small businesses with 1-50 employees also benefit directly from this form.
What documents need to be submitted along with the checklist?
Alongside the California Small Business Broker Checklist, you should submit employer applications, product and benefit selection forms, and any additional required paperwork specified by UnitedHealthcare.
